Comment by Cferrin on July 19, 2007
I am halfway through the course right now, and so far I've really loved it. I agree, the material IS ancient, though most of it is timeless and is applicable whether working in film or digital. (They do now have a digital course offering, but I "think" it is more digital darkroom. It came out after I started the traditional course.) For me, this course has been the most comprehensive and easily understandable way to learn the fundamentals of photography. One thing I think that they should change is to remove one of the optional sections (nude photography anyone?) and replace it with a section on stock photography, but that's just me :)

Another thing, if you don't sign up right away, they will offer you discounts. The original price was $998 and they discounted it down to $650. I've heard this is standard practice.
